The global plastic compounding market is expected to grow considerably through 2032 owing to the growing use of plastic in construction activities, automotive, and aerospace industries.
The industry is likely to face certain setbacks due to the fluctuating crude oil prices, which may hinder market growth through the analysis timeframe. However, leading industry players are actively partaking in partnerships and acquisitions to expand their product portfolio in the overseas market. Moreover, some of the major organizations operating in the industry are taking up initiatives to improve the research & development process to foster product innovation, which will in turn help in propelling the market growth.
The plastic compounding market has been bifurcated in terms of type, application, and region.
Based on application, the construction segment is slated to grow at more than 5% CAGR from 2023 to 2032. Plastics are used in building activities owing to their durability and affordability. The primary applications of plastic in the building sector include insulation, flooring, walls, roofing, doors, and windows. Plastic screws, hinges, and larger plastic pieces used in flooring, decorations, waterproofing, and wall coverings are among the components employed in the sector.
Meanwhile, the automotive segment is anticipated to flourish at a faster pace over the review timeline. Regulations in Western markets, such as the EU and the U.S., are intended to reduce the weight of vehicles, which is the main factor driving the consumption of plastic in cars. Plastics have been used in place of metal parts in manufacturing processes, and vehicle designs have changed in an effort to reduce weight. Future applications of plastic compounding in the automotive sector will benefit from these characteristics.
From the regional perspective, the Asia Pacific plastic compounding industry is speculated to witness sizable growth by the end of the research period. In 2022, Asia Pacific was the largest and fastest-growing region in the plastic compounding industry. This will result in high demand for plastics in a variety of items in the upcoming years, which can be ascribed to increasing construction and the region's consumer goods industry. The expansion of the APAC plastic compounding market is expected to be further fueled by the growing number of automobile production facilities due to the abundance of trained personnel and raw materials.
The competitive landscape of the plastic compounding market is largely recognized. Some of the key players involved in the industry include the Dow Chemical Company, LyondellBasell Industries, BASF SE, Kraton Corporation, Solvay SA, Owens Corning Corp., Aurora Plastics LLC, Foster Corporation, Saudi Basic Industries Corporation (SABIC), as well as RTP Company.
